New York, June 25 (TIWN): There is another Miley Cyrus hit on the Kellyoke menu of Kelly Clarkson. During an episode of The Kelly Clarkson Show on June 21, the Grammy-winning songstress, who is now 42 years old, sang a stunning version of Cyrus’ Flowers.
Opening the show, Clarkson performed as part of her popular Kellyoke segment. She did it her own way with powerful riffs and My Band Y'all provided the musical backdrop. With emotion in her voice she sung these lines,
“We were good, we were gold/ Kinda dream that can't be sold/ We were right 'til we weren't/ Built a home and watched it burn/ Mm, I didn't wanna leave you/ I didn't wanna lie/ Started to cry, but then remembered I,”...before breaking into a melodic chorus. She ended by acknowledging her band members with appreciative clappings.
